I have greatly enjoyed my time at Baringa so far. After coming from an academic research background I wanted to be exposed to a wide variety of projects, which I certainly have been in EMA. With projects varying in length from a couple days to several months, I have had the opportunity to gain experience in a large number of different roles. These roles have included carrying out market analysis and asset valuation for a large volume of renewable portfolios, commercial framework design for distributed generation services, and modelling the GB balancing mechanism.

The week of analyst training provided shortly after I joined was very helpful in my transition from academia to consulting. In addition, having very knowledgeable colleagues has been invaluable when working on a new topic.

Credential: European IPP

Client requirement Our role

German and French auction simulationProject completion date: February 2017

The client is seeking a deeper understanding of the German and French renewables markets, to inform a decision on whether to increase its presence in these markets ahead of upcoming auctions.

Key questions include:

– Will the introduction of auctions in Germany reduce to role of cooperatives, and how do the detailed auction rules work to promote wind generation further south in Germany?

– Will onshore wind auctions be introduced in France, and if so when?

– What are the most competitive projects and portfolios in the current pipeline for Germany and France?

Develop a detailed report with auction rules.

Development of a bottom-up database of potential renewable projects.

Inclusion of cost and financing assumptions to generate project LCOEs.

Develop an auction simulation tool based on country-specific auction rules.

Simulation of 2017 auction rounds.

Benefits delivered

Detailed market and policy background.

Description of auction rules and analysis of likely role of IPPs.

Project-level database for Germany and France.

Merit order and understanding of relative competitiveness.

Clearing price projections for upcoming German and French auctions.

Identification of attractive portfolios, and development of acquisition strategy.

Credential: UK Government Dept.

Client requirement

22

Developed hydrogen supply chain model

Project completion date: March 2017 – July 2017

BEIS wanted to develop a more detailed understanding of the costs and technical considerations associated with widespread use of hydrogen to help decarbonise building heat. This is to help inform an updated heat strategy, including potential long term repurposing of the gas distribution network to hydrogen.

BEIS required a detailed cost-optimization model of the hydrogen (and associated carbon capture and storage) value chain that they are able to use in-house.

Benefits delivered

Drawing on Baringa’s expertise in whole energy system modelling and optimization techniques we developed a sophisticated (MIP) cost optimization model of the hydrogen and CCS value chains to help understand what, where and when different supply, storage and pipeline/tanker transmission technologies should be deployed in GB on the pathway from now to 2050.

One of the key challenges this helped to address is a better understanding of the spatial implications of different possible production, demand and geological storages sites (for both hydrogen and CO2) in different locations across GB.

The overall project was delivered in a structured and systematic way covering all of the steps from requirement definition through to in-house use of the model.

Our role

Baringa undertook a structured scoping exercise in discussion with BEIS analysts to define scope, core methodology and user interface requirements.

Managed separate ‘conceptual’ and technical peer review processes.

Managed interaction with parallel hydrogen data gathering exercise.

Delivered sophisticated and robust model along with supporting documentation and hands-on training to facilitate in-house use by BEIS analysts.
